Support me on Patreon: / projectsinflight In this video I show off the newest (and oldest!) piece of equipment in my lab: A Scanning Electron Microscope! This is a JEOL JSM-5200 from the late 80s/early 90s. The lab that previously owned the microscope was not able to repair it, and so they gave it to me for free! After months of effort, I managed to repair it. This video is an overview of how a scanning electron microscope works, how I acquired and repaired my own, and some examples of how to use it, and what it can do!
